在现代软件开发中,GitHub 已经成为了开发者交流和协作的重要平台。无论是开源项目还是个人项目,编辑代码的需求总是不可避免的。本文将详细介绍如何在GitHub上进行代码编辑,包括基础知识、操作步骤及常见问题解答。
GitHub简介
GitHub 是一个基于Git的版本控制平台,允许开发者托管和管理代码。它提供了丰富的功能,包括代码审查、问题追踪以及版本管理。掌握在GitHub上编辑代码的技巧,不仅能提高工作效率,还能增强团队协作能力。
GitHub编辑的基本概念
在了解如何在GitHub上进行编辑之前,我们需要明确一些基本概念:
- 仓库(Repository): 一个项目的集合,包含了代码文件和历史记录。
- 分支(Branch): 在仓库中进行独立开发的线索,通常用于开发新特性。
- 提交(Commit): 对文件所做修改的快照,包含了修改记录和描述信息。
- 拉取请求(Pull Request): 向项目提议合并修改的一种方式,允许其他人进行审查。
在GitHub上编辑代码的步骤
1. 创建或访问一个仓库
- 创建仓库: 登录你的GitHub账户,点击“New”按钮,填写仓库名称及描述,选择公开或私有。
- 访问已有仓库: 在GitHub主页上找到你的仓库,点击进入。
2. 选择编辑文件
- 在仓库主页,找到要编辑的文件,点击文件名以查看内容。
- 点击页面右上角的铅笔图标进入编辑模式。
3. 进行代码编辑
- 在文本框中修改代码。GitHub 提供了基本的语法高亮功能,方便阅读和编辑。
- 你可以添加、删除或修改代码,确保保存原始逻辑。
4. 提交更改
- 编辑完成后,向下滚动页面,在“Commit changes”部分输入提交信息。
- 选择“Commit directly to the
main
branch” 或创建新的分支,点击“Commit changes”完成提交。
5. 创建拉取请求
- 如果在新分支上进行修改,返回到仓库主页,点击“Pull requests”标签,选择“New pull request”。
- 按照指示填写信息,提交拉取请求。
常见编辑工具和技巧
在GitHub上进行代码编辑时,可以使用一些工具和技巧提高效率:
- Markdown: 使用Markdown格式来撰写文档或注释,增强可读性。
- GitHub CLI: 使用命令行工具管理仓库,适合熟悉Git命令的开发者。
- 代码审查: 鼓励团队成员进行代码审查,以提高代码质量。
在GitHub上编辑的最佳实践
- 保持代码简洁: 及时重构和清理不必要的代码,提高可读性。
- 及时更新文档: 在修改代码的同时,更新相关文档,以便他人理解。
- 遵循代码规范: 遵循团队或项目的代码风格指南,确保代码一致性。
FAQ
GitHub如何编辑文件?
你可以在仓库页面直接找到文件,点击铅笔图标进行编辑,然后提交更改即可。具体步骤已在上文中详细介绍。
如何在GitHub上创建拉取请求?
完成代码编辑后,在仓库主页点击“Pull requests”标签,选择“New pull request”,填写信息并提交。
如何处理GitHub上的合并冲突?
在合并分支时,如果发生冲突,GitHub会提示你解决冲突。你可以在本地使用Git命令进行解决,或在GitHub上在线解决。
GitHub支持哪些文件格式?
GitHub 支持各种文本文件,包括代码文件(如.py, .js, .java)和文档文件(如.md, .txt)。大多数版本控制系统也支持二进制文件,但需要注意大文件存储限制。
结论
在GitHub上编辑代码是一项基本技能,对于开发者来说至关重要。通过理解基本概念和掌握编辑流程,你可以高效地进行代码管理与协作。无论是开源项目还是个人项目,GitHub都能为你的开发之路提供强有力的支持。
正文完